• CSCD核心中文核心科技核心
  • RCCSE(A+)公路运输高质量期刊T1
  • Ei CompendexScopusWJCI
  • EBSCOPж(AJ)JST
二维码

隧道建设(中英文) ›› 2018, Vol. 38 ›› Issue (1): 124-129.DOI: 10.3973/j.issn.2096-4498.2018.01.016

• 施工机械 • 上一篇    下一篇

基于Redis盾构远程监控系统设计

赵炯, 刘玲锦, 周奇才, 熊肖磊   

  1. (同济大学机械与能源工程学院, 上海 201804)
  • 收稿日期:2017-07-10 修回日期:2017-10-15 出版日期:2018-01-20 发布日期:2018-02-01
  • 作者简介:赵炯(1963—),男,江苏苏州人,2002年毕业于同济大学,计算机通信专业,博士,副教授,主要从事计算机网络协议分析、linux操作系统和自动化系统中的智能控制研究工作。*通信作者: 刘玲锦, Email: lingjinliu@foxmail.com。

Design of Shield Remote Monitoring System Based on Redis

ZHAO Jiong, LIU Lingjin, ZHOU Qicai, XIONG Xiaolei   

  1. (School of Mechanical Engineering, Tongji University, Shanghai 201804, China)
  • Received:2017-07-10 Revised:2017-10-15 Online:2018-01-20 Published:2018-02-01

摘要:

为解决B/S模式的盾构远程监控系统随着处理数据量加大出现数据库负载过大、网页显示延迟等问题,基于B/S模式和Redis缓存技术设计盾构远程监控系统,系统包括数据层、应用层和展示层3部分。在数据层中使用Redis缓存数据,使系统具有高效的数据处理能力,并搭建Redis集群以实现高容灾和高可用性; 应用层和展示层采用分模块方式设计,可降低系统耦合度,简化开发流程。

关键词: 盾构, 远程监控系统, Redis, 数据缓存, 分层设计

Abstract:

With the daily increasement of data processing, the problems of overlarge database load and display delay of website would occur to shield remote monitoring system under B/S mode. Therefore, a shield remote monitoring system including data layer, application layer and display layer based on B/S mode and Redis technology is designed. The Redis technology is adopted in data layer to cache data so as to reach highefficiency data processing of the system. The Redis cluster is built so as to achieve high disaster tolerance and high availability. The module mode is adopted to design the application layer and display layer, which can decrease the system coupling degree and simplify the developing process.

Key words: shield, remote monitoring syetem, Redis, data caching, layered design

中图分类号: